[opencv] 04/11: tbb is now available in all linux architectures, so enable it for all linux-any
Mattia Rizzolo
mattia at debian.org
Mon Oct 16 22:03:56 UTC 2017
This is an automated email from the git hooks/post-receive script.
mattia pushed a commit to branch master
in repository opencv.
commit f67996abf4163cf2917914b770053b5834cb4a2b
Author: Mattia Rizzolo <mattia at debian.org>
Date: Mon Oct 16 22:20:05 2017 +0200
tbb is now available in all linux architectures, so enable it for all linux-any
Signed-off-by: Mattia Rizzolo <mattia at debian.org>
---
debian/control | 4 ++--
debian/rules | 11 ++---------
2 files changed, 4 insertions(+), 11 deletions(-)
diff --git a/debian/control b/debian/control
index ccefdaa..0352ebd 100644
--- a/debian/control
+++ b/debian/control
@@ -33,7 +33,7 @@ Build-Depends:
libprotobuf-dev,
libraw1394-dev [linux-any],
libswscale-dev,
- libtbb-dev [i386 amd64 ia64 powerpc ppc64 ppc64el],
+ libtbb-dev [linux-any],
libtesseract-dev,
libtiff-dev,
libv4l-dev [linux-any],
@@ -156,7 +156,7 @@ Architecture: any
Multi-Arch: same
Depends:
libopencv-core3.2 (= ${binary:Version}),
- libtbb-dev [i386 amd64 ia64 powerpc ppc64 ppc64el],
+ libtbb-dev [linux-any],
zlib1g-dev,
${misc:Depends},
Description: development files for libopencv-core3.2
diff --git a/debian/rules b/debian/rules
index ab98d29..9154d96 100755
--- a/debian/rules
+++ b/debian/rules
@@ -14,18 +14,11 @@ else
CMAKE_ARCH_FLAGS = -DENABLE_SSE=OFF -DENABLE_SSE2=OFF -DENABLE_SSE3=OFF
endif
-# TBB support
-ifneq (,$(findstring $(DEB_HOST_ARCH), i386 amd64 ia64 powerpc ppc64 ppc64el))
-CMAKE_ARCH_FLAGS += -DWITH_TBB=ON
-else
-CMAKE_ARCH_FLAGS += -DWITH_TBB=OFF
-endif
-
# Linux-specific stuff
ifeq ($(DEB_HOST_ARCH_OS),linux)
-CMAKE_ARCH_FLAGS += -DWITH_1394=ON -DWITH_V4L=ON
+CMAKE_ARCH_FLAGS += -DWITH_1394=ON -DWITH_V4L=ON -DWITH_TBB=ON
else
-CMAKE_ARCH_FLAGS += -DWITH_1394=OFF -DWITH_V4L=OFF
+CMAKE_ARCH_FLAGS += -DWITH_1394=OFF -DWITH_V4L=OFF -DWITH_TBB=OFF
endif
# For Java
--
Alioth's /usr/local/bin/git-commit-notice on /srv/git.debian.org/git/debian-science/packages/opencv.git
More information about the debian-science-commits
mailing list